  1. One thousand (10³) watts, an amount of power large enough to power such things as a typical home appliance (e.g., a microwave oven, a toaster, or a hair dryer). (Consuming 1 kilowatt during a duration of 1 hour consumes 1 kilowatt-hour of energy.)
    — Holonyms: MW, megawatt < GW, gigawatt < TW, terawatt < PW, petawatt
  2. Catachresis for kilowatt-hour. informal
